Submission deadline for King Yin Lei revitalisation proposals extended

The Commissioner for Heritage's Office of the Development Bureau announced today (March 31) that, in view of the updates and amendments to the King Yin Lei Resource Kit, the deadline for submission of King Yin Lei revitalisation proposals under Batch IV of the Revitalising Historic Buildings Through Partnership Scheme will be extended for one month to noon on May 15, 2014 (Thursday), so that potential applicants will have sufficient time to revisit their proposals.

The amendments to the King Yin Lei Resource Kit include updated figures on structural appraisals and trees, updated information of slope and retaining wall features, and more. The updated version of the King Yin Lei Resource Kit can be downloaded at www.heritage.gov.hk/en/doc/rhbtp/KYL_Resource_Kit-Eng_Batch4.pdf. 

The submission deadline for the other three projects (i.e. No. 12 School Street, Old Dairy Farm Senior Staff Quarters and Lady Ho Tung Welfare Centre) under Batch IV of the Revitalising Historic Buildings Through Partnership Scheme will remain unchanged, i.e. noon on April 15, 2014 (Tuesday).
